The Different Effect between 125I Seed Continuous Low Dose Rate Irradiation and Single External Beam Irradiation on Lung Cancer Cell Lines
Objective To investigate the different effect and mechanism of different irradiation on A549 and H520 cell lines.Methods1.Cell culture The human lung adenocarcinoma A549 call lines and human lung squamous carcinoma H520 cell lines were maintained in RPMI-1640 supplemented with 10% heat-inactivated fetal bovine serum,100U/ml penicillin, 100U/ml streptomycin, and 4 mM glutamine at 37 ℃ and humidified atmosphere of 5% CO2.2.Irradiation Single external beam irradiation(EBRT)-6MV-X linear accelerator, dose rate: 400cGy/min, SSD =100cm, surface of exposure was covered by 1.5cm weighting material, sigal dose: 0, 2, 4 and8Gy.125I seed continuous low dose rate irradiation(CLDR)-125I seed of 2.5mCi, initial dose rate:2.77cGy/h, dose: 0, 2, 4 and 8Gy.
